Information developed through the analysis of these sales is used by appraisers and assessors to develop mathematical models that are utilized in estimating the market values of all properties in a community. The appraiser or assessor analyzes real estate transactions that occur within a community and determine the factors that lead to the final sale prices. ![]() The buyer and seller of real estate determine the fair market value of real estate. Fair market value is the standard by which the fairness of all assessments are judged. What is the fair market value and who determines it?įair market value is a legal term defined by the courts as the probable price which a property would bring on the open market, given prudent, knowledgeable and willing buyers and sellers. In Connecticut, an assessment is equal to 70% of the fair market value as established by the municipal Assessor. In order to determine the tax liability of a particular property, the property assessment is multiplied by the municipality's mill rate. It is the basis upon which the property tax levy is distributed among the property owners in a community. What is an assessment?Īn assessment is the value placed on a property appearing in the Grand List.
